Bracketology Updates:
Michigan State moves up to the three-line following a win against Michigan, the Wolverines drop the five-line.
Colorado moves down a seed line following a loss to Oregon State, Arizona moves up in place of the Buffaloes.
Purdue drops out of the projected field following a loss to Illinois.
